SE Sunday's ShaveCold Water Rinse Morning TOST Jayaruh #356 Synthetic Kampfe/Star Lather Catcher Star Wedge/ Treet CS CWR Aqua Velva Musk My prep was just a cold water rinse. The Morning TOST Shave Soap face lathered well with the Jayaruh #356 Synthetic brush. I did the first pass with the Kampfe/Star Lather Catcher razor with a Star Wedge blade and boy was that blade dull. I ended up putting a Treet CS blade in and finished with a close, comfortable shave. After a cold water rinse, I finished off with Aqua Velva Musk AS. I am clean, smooth, and refreshed...
